Low phosphorus level, known as hypophosphatemia, is a disorder in which the concentration of phosphorus in the blood drops below usual; this mineral takes part in cellular energy, the bones, and many functions of the body.
Common causes: It may be associated with intestinal absorption problems, kidney disturbances, certain hormonal disorders, malnutrition, or excessive alcohol consumption.
Possible symptoms: When it is mild it usually goes unnoticed; as it becomes more pronounced, muscle weakness, fatigue, bone pain, or confusion may appear.
Which specialist evaluates it? Its study may involve the general practitioner as first contact, the internist, the nephrologist, and the clinical nutritionist depending on the origin. Identifying the cause in time with professional guidance is key, so it is advisable to discuss any lab finding with your doctor.
